Goof off is acetone. I hit it with that and got almost all off. There are some specks I cannot get off. The vinyl wrinkled. I tried some light heat and it wrinkled more. Looks like shit. My advice is if it does not immediately come off with 91% alcohol then give up. Looks like I'll be buying a new one for 90$.

Convertible is different. Convertible the front cover flips forward and exposes the front torx screw, just like the hardtop and the instructions. However instead of the whole thing flipping down and out, with the back held on by a latch, on the convertible the back cover also opens and there is a second torx screw. Once you have the second screw out, it simply lowers out of the hole (no need to flip it down to clear a latch, there is none).

Weird:
When I took the stickers off MY sunvisors (2017 with 12k miles) it was a royal pain. Socked in 91% for 20 min, scratched some off, soaked some more, scratched. Took a long time and I was chucking it off with my fingernails. After I had little dots of sticker all over the place I had to take off one at a time with my fingernail. I just got a visor from a 4 series convertible, who knows how old it is, and I soaked for 15 min and the whole thing just slid off into a ball with one finger (no nail). Weird. This one did leave some glue residue while mine had none. So I'll have to go over it again with some goo-gone. So the age of your stickers seem to have a lot to do with it. |
